AI Innovations in Education: Adaptive Learning and Beyond
Research Topic of Frontiers in Computer Science (ISSN 2624-9898), Frontiers in Artificial Intelligence (ISSN 2624-8212), Frontiers in Psychology (ISSN 1664-1078)
Deadline for submissions: 9 May 2025
The digital transformation of education necessitates the development of innovative AI tools that cater to personalized and adaptive learning. Despite advances like large language models (LLMs) and Retrieval-Augmented Generation (RAG) systems that offer customized educational experiences, there remains a pressing need to address the complex interplay of emotion, motivation, personality, and socio-cultural factors influencing learner pathways. Intelligent tutoring systems (ITS) exemplify the progress in utilizing AI to analyze and respond to individual student performances dynamically, thereby promoting enriched engagement and comprehension.This Research Topic aims to highlight significant AI-driven advancements and methodologies in the educational sphere, focusing on their practical applications and theoretical underpinnings. An emphasis is placed on systems like ITS and multimodal learning environments, which not only adapt to diverse student needs but also enrich learning through tailored feedback and content adjustments based on real-time analysis, taking into account learners’ individual profiles also in terms of personality, emotions and cognitive abilities. Furthermore, foundational research into AI’s capacity to discern and adapt to individual learning motivations will also be explored to inform future technological enhancements.To gather further insights in enhancing educational practices through AI, we welcome articles addressing, but not limited to, the following themes:● Development and effectiveness of AI-driven adaptive learning systems.
● Use of AI in multimodal educational settings incorporating diverse media types.
● Innovations in AI for real-time assessments and feedback in educational contexts.
● Ethical considerations and privacy implications of AI in education.
● AI applications in Special Education and their role in fostering inclusive learning environments.
● Predictive AI tools for identifying at-risk students and improving retention rates.
● Case studies on AI-based interventions that adapt to psychological and emotional student needs.
● Studies and theoretical contributions on psychological factors (e.g., personality, emotions, cognitive abilities) of students and how they should be analyzed in the context of AI for education to promote personalized learning
● Theoretical explorations of AI’s potential impacts on educational outcomes and processes.This call for papers seeks contributions that bridge theoretical concepts with practical implementations, thus advancing our understanding of how AI can be leveraged to create more inclusive, adaptive, and engaging educational experiences.
Sensor and Data Integration, Analysis and Exchange for Healthcare and Healthy Living
Special issue of Sensors (ISSN 1424-8220)
Deadline for submissions: 13 December 2024
With the increasing availability of sensor technologies and the growing importance of data-driven healthcare solutions, research in this area has gained significant attention in recent years. The proliferation of wearable devices, Internet of things (IoT) sensors, biosensors, and other advanced sensing technologies, alongside efforts in standardized health data exchange (e.g., HL7 FHIR and EEHRxF), has enabled the continuous monitoring of various physiological parameters and lifestyle behaviors. This abundance of data holds immense potential for revolutionizing healthcare delivery by providing clinicians with timely insights into patient health status, facilitating health promotion, early disease detection, and empowering individuals to become active actors in the management of their health and wellbeing.This Special Issue aims to explore the latest advancements, challenges, and opportunities in sensor and data integration, analysis, and exchange, while addressing application cases in areas such as chronic disease prevention and management, support of ageing populations, healthcare access and affordability, and healthy lifestyle management. Of particular interest are research endeavors delving into the integration of mobile and wearable sensor data with electronic health records and making the most of the utilization of artificial intelligence techniques. This integration aims to establish an interoperable ecosystem that adds value for citizens, patients, caregivers, and medical staff, facilitating continuous behavioral and physiological monitoring both at home, at healthcare facilities, and within communities.In this Special Issue, original research articles and reviews are welcome.
